gpt4 book ai didi

apache-spark - 具有不同访问机制的多个解析器配置了相同的名称 'sbt-plugin-releases'

转载 作者:行者123 更新时间:2023-12-04 04:17:01 24 4
gpt4 key购买 nike

在 Spark 根目录中,当我启动“sbt”时,会显示一条消息:

Multiple resolvers having different access mechanism configured with same name 'sbt-plugin-releases'.

这个消息意味着什么?我该怎么做才能解决它?

最佳答案

就像 Viktor Hedefalk 在他的评论中已经提到的那样,警告与 Apache Spark 无关,而是与 sbt 的配置有关。

根本原因

您的 build.sbt 中定义了具有相同名称但具有不同 URL 或访问方法(http、https...)的解析器。或在您的 sbt 配置中。

结果

sbt 不能保证用于该名称的解析器是您期望的。

使固定

检查您的 build.sbt对于重复的解析器。两者 resolvers +=publishTo :=线条很重要!

另外,检查是否 ~/.sbt/repositories存在和那里有什么。

就我而言,我使用的是标志 -Dsbt.repository.config并且配置文件与我的 build.sbt 冲突.

引用

https://www.scala-sbt.org/0.13/sxr/sbt/Defaults.scala.html#sbt.Classpaths.warnResolversConflict

https://gitter.im/sbt/sbt/archives/2015/06/26

关于apache-spark - 具有不同访问机制的多个解析器配置了相同的名称 'sbt-plugin-releases',我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/29802766/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com